Christina Applegatehas a relatable answer as to what gets her through hard days.
TheDead to Mestar, 52, appeared onJames Corden’s SiriusXM showThis Life of Mineto discuss living withmultiple sclerosis. When Corden questioned if music has been helpful in moving through challenging moments, she confessed that she actually has another outlet she prefers.
“I find reality television very useful, that’s kind of it for me,” she said. “Anyone who knows me well knows that it’s on 24/7 in my room, because I don’t leave my room very often. I know that sounds really depressing but it’s kind of like, I need to sleep sometimes.”

As for what shows are her go-tos, Applegate said “everything” reality does the trick for her.
“Give me any of it,” she joked. “Give me aVanderpump[Rules], give me aBelow Deck, give me a[Real]Housewife, even give meKitchen NightmareswithGordon Ramsay— I’ll watch like nine seasons of that in like two days.”

The actress wasdiagnosed with MS back in 2021after “feeling ill for so long,” she told Corden. When she finally got the diagnosis, she said she was glad to know what was wrong but hearing it was MS was difficult to wrap her around around.
“For years and years and years, I’d have some weird things like balance issues, speech issues, my hands would shake sometimes,” she shared. “And I remember playing tennis, I played tennis a couple times a week, and my knee would go out. It was like, ‘Oh, I’m dehydrated. It’s too hot out. Whatever.’”

Applegate said in January 2021, right beforeDead to Mewas set to shoot its final season, she noticed her toes would go numb and she would mistake that feeling for muscle spasms from hiking. When filming began, she revealed she couldn’t “even walk up the steps to my trailer.”
“After some tests, they did an MRI in my brain and it was a Monday and we were at work and my doctor said, ‘I really need to get on a Zoom with you to go over your MRI results,’” she recalled. “I remember saying to [crew], ‘I have to leave. I have to go home and be there at seven.’ And they’re like, ‘Well, we have like one more scene to do,’ and I just said, ‘I can’t. I gotta go home.’”
When she got on the Zoom call with her doctor, Applegate saidshe could tellshe was about to get bad news.
“[The doctor] just looked at me and he goes, ‘I’m so sorry,’ and I was like, ‘What do you mean?’” she said. “He goes, ‘Here’s a picture of your brain. Sorry,’ and there’s like 30 lesions all over my brain, and I went, ‘No, please don’t tell me this. Please don’t tell me this.’”

Panicking, theAnchormanalum said she immediately knew she had to tellDead to Meproduction because her diagnosis would impact her role in the show. When she called them, she didn’t quite have all the words.
“I said, ‘You guys, it’s f—ing MS,’” she told Corden. “And they’re like, ‘Okay, we’re shutting down for the week.’ That was it. And then we were just trying to figure out how to film and stuff, and we did. I mean, we finished it. It took us a long time, but we finished it.”
“I remember that moment like it was yesterday,” she concluded.
